1.3 hrs on record (1.2 hrs at review time)
Native Linux version has some issues; wife had missing graphics on her laptop and I was unable to start the tutorial on the desktop, so we were forced to use the Windows version with Proton. All working well now, but the pace of the game is slow and unless I'm missing something, almost forces a linear gameplay experience. Despite that, the first play is fun enough.

19.4 hrs on record (2.7 hrs at review time)
Early Access Review
Most of the negative reviews seem to overlook the fact that this is an early access game. It isn't finished and there are updates and bug fixes released frequently.
That said, this is still, in its current form, more enjoyable than many other city-builder/god games out there. There's a great interconnectedness between the lives of the villagers, and more than one route to prosperity. The historical accuracy is wonderful, and the little irritations are slowly being removed one-by-one.

24.9 hrs on record (0.2 hrs at review time)
Early Access Review
This game is turning out to be an incredible remake of C3. Sure there are bugs, but it is EA, so that's bound to happen. Many of the reviews complaining about missing textures and things are expecting this to be a complete game, however at the moment, it still depends on original C3 files, so if you don't have these you will have missing textures.


There are very regular updates and it is already in a playable state, even fixing some of the bugs I experienced with the original C3 game.
